Output d8cfdaaa21eb8e0ead31b227fa1c41f3d68a2cc44b70e26e6e0b4c67f7da8f44:1

value
28018288
script pubkey
OP_0 OP_PUSHBYTES_20 ae4cac6d8b12c5354ffe91d4c09414af0fc71792
address
bc1q4ex2cmvtztzn2nl7j82vp9q54u8uw9ujaykrtf
transaction
d8cfdaaa21eb8e0ead31b227fa1c41f3d68a2cc44b70e26e6e0b4c67f7da8f44
confirmations
204111
spent
true